KentExile Posted February 3 Share Posted February 3 https://www.lancashiretelegraph.co.uk/sport/24907088.blackburn-rovers-sign-ribeiro-explore-luton-striker-deal/ Meanwhile, we understand that Rovers have explored a deal for Luton Town forward Cauley Woodrow. The Hatters are open to a potential deal, although it remains to be seen how close an agreement is ahead of tonight’s deadline at 11pm. Woodrow was left out of the squad against Sheffield Wednesday at the weekend amid speculation over his future. “Cauley’s had lots of transfer interest this week," said manager Matt Bloomfield. "We've bought Thelo (Aasgaard) in who was going to start in that number 10 option which Cauley can play, and again it just felt the right thing with what’s been going on. “I think Cauley is an absolute diamond by the way. He’s a proper Luton guy. “He doesn't want to leave, but he's had some interest this week, so we just felt it was the right thing for him not to be involved today. But if nothing goes through he's part of our group and we’re really happy to have him.” Woodrow started out at Luton before heading to Fulham, where he made his senior debut and had loan spells at Southend, Burton, Bristol City and Barnsley. He joined the latter on a permanent basis in 2019 and spent the next three years at Oakwell, ending up with a record of 53 goals in 157 games for the club. The forward returned to Luton in the summer of 2022 but has only made 15 starts, scoring six goals. The Hatters have also confirmed the signing of Norwegian striker Lasse Nordas from Tromso this evening.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
